Isimangaliso wetland park authority intends to award three contracts: RFP 04/2026 for regravelling and blading of mkuze road to kanyuswa pty ltd at r15 804 541.14; RFP 05/2026 for supply and delivery of landcare PPE to stah trading pty ltd at an average rate of r90 045.00; And RFP 06/2026 for supply and delivery of landcare tools and equipment to bayede civils at an average rate of r39 572.32. The intention to award is published from 04 september 2026 to 18 september 2026, and all queries, applications for appeal, or appeals must be submitted in writing to [email protected] By 18 september 2026.
